The lyrics from the Texas Tornados song "Little Bit is Better Than Nada" will forever be in my brain until my final days. And it will always evoke the movie, Tin Cup. Starring Kevin Costner, Rene Russo, Cheech Marin and Don Johnson. Directed by Ron Shelton.
And I have no idea what the lyrics mean. Sure, a little bit is better than nada. But then I want the whole enchilada? Why am I settling for a little bit, if the whole enchilada was available? Regardless, the lyric and the song works much like "Uno, dos, tres, catorce" from U2's Vertigo even though the count is off.
But this is about the movie. And the movie is arguably the best golf movie ever made. Granted there are not too many golf films out there, but still, it's the best. Once again...arguably.
